M&M Cookie Bars
These Chewy M&M Cookie Bars are the chewiest, happiest cookie bars you'll ever sink your teeth into! They'll stay chewy for days and freeze well.

📝 Preparation Steps
1
Preheat oven to 325F with rack on lower middle position. Line a 9x13 baking pan with foil, with enough overhang on either side to make a sling (for ease of removal after baking.) Grease foil and set aside.
2
Whisk
3
In a bowl, whisk together the flour, salt, and baking soda.
4
Stir
5
In another bowl, stir together the melted butter and both sugars. Stir in the egg and extra egg yolk. Stir in vanilla extract.
large egg (room temp)1large egg yolk (room temp)1
6
Combine
7
Using a rubber spatula, fold together the dry mixture into the wet mixture, just until incorporated. Do no overmix. Fold in 1 cup of the M&M's. Reserve the rest for pressing on top.
8
Press
9
Using slightly wet fingers, press dough into an even layer in the greased and foiled pan, making sure to get an even thickness throughout. Press remaining M&M's on top of dough.
10
Bake ⏱️ 25-28 minutes or just until it's puffy and golden brown. It may seem a bit underbaked, but go ahead and take it out. It will set nicely upon cooling.
11
Cool and Cut
12
Let cool completely at room temp before removing with the foil sling. Remove entire dessert with the foil sling and place on a cutting board. Cut into squares. Leftovers will keep for days at room temp in an airtight container.
